Smash data into two separate modules: sets and times. I never liked
that name anyway. Set has been extended somewhat. The comparision operators really only work properly with Python 2.1, due to the limitations of __cmp__. Set also uses the binary operators (&, |, ^), since these make somewhat more sense than the arithmetic ones, though there is no good analog for - (if only there were a nand operator...) Bump the version to 0.9.0b3. This is not the actual 0.9.0b3 release yet, however. I want to do some more insanity checking. But almost ready for some candidate releases.
